Hello Turnbridge integration team,

We've completed diagnostics on the Gatewick turnstile counter discrepancies reported at the Marlow Field venue. The counter occasionally double-increments when a patron pauses mid-rotation; firmware 4.2 corrects the debounce window. Support should advise partners to verify firmware before escalating count mismatches. For remote verification, the diagnostics endpoint returns raw tick logs per lane. Authenticate those requests with the bearer token below.

login token, yajeg-fawif: eyJhbGciOiJIUzI1NiIsInR5cCI6IkpXVCJ9.eyJzdWIiOiIEdPQYnZXaZIn0.HSRTnYZBx0Qc

## Fix audio drift in Hallwright guide app

Fixes stuttering playback reported by visitors at the Verrow Gallery exhibit. Root cause: buffer underruns on older devices when switching tracks near beacons. Support team: tell users to update; no settings changes needed on their end. This PR enlarges the prefetch buffer and adds a beacon debounce. The tuned values are listed here.

tuning table, fajop-hafog:
WEIGHTS = {
    "soriel": 277,
    "belael": 101,
}

INTERNAL MEMO — Finance Team Only

Re: Term Sheet from Caldrey Systems

Caldrey's revised term sheet arrived Tuesday. Key points: a three-year supply commitment, volume rebates tiered at 8% and 12%, and an exclusivity clause covering the Velmora product line. Lena Harwick has flagged the exclusivity language as potentially restrictive given our pipeline with other partners. Please model cash impact under both tiers before Friday's review. Our position going into negotiations is noted below.

board note of kahag-baguf: The finance team signed off on a budget of $419.2 million for Project Gorvan.

Escalation — Turnstile Counter (Gatesum)

If Gatesum counts diverge from manual tallies by more than 3% at Bramblewick Stadium, treat as a potential integrity incident. Freeze the affected gate's feed, preserve raw sensor logs, and record the divergence window. Do not reset counters before capture. Escalate to the venue systems owner for review, and send a summary to the security desk.

escalation mailbox, kagef-kawef: frador_zorix@tolvaqlabs.internal